Avamar: Sikkerhedskopiering af VMware-afbildning ved hjælp af DD VM-kapacitet i stedet for den forventede ydeevnetilstand
Summary: Avamar: Sikkerhedskopiering af VMware-afbildning ved hjælp af DD VM-kapacitet i stedet for den forventede ydeevnetilstand
Symptoms
Berørte arbejdsbelastninger:
1. Øjeblikkelig adgang Gendannet VM-ydeevne: Ydeevnen for nogle virtuelle maskiner er langsommere end forventet. Mens jobbet med øjeblikkelig adgang fuldføres hurtigt, er opstartstiderne og gæstediskydeevnen for de gendannede VM er i vSphere langsom. Dette sker, mens den virtuelle maskine stadig kører på den midlertidige NFS-montering for Data Domain Instant Access.
2. VM-replikeringsydeevne: Replikeringsydeevnen er langsommere end forventet for nogle virtuelle maskiner.3. Gendannelse på filniveau Ydeevne: FLR-ydeevnen er langsommere end forventet for nogle virtuelle maskiner.
Bemærk: Andre VMware-arbejdsgange, f.eks. gendannelse af VM-afbildning og vSphere-lagring af den samme sikkerhedskopi, er hurtigere, og ydeevnen anses for acceptabel eller normal.
Cause
Problem: Problemet med ydeevnen skyldes, at VM-sikkerhedskopieringen gemmes i kapacitetssegmenteringstilstand i stedet for den forventede ydeevnetilstand. Dette skyldes Avamar Primary-problem #327257.
Baggrund: Når du udfører sikkerhedskopier af VM-afbildninger til Data Domain, er der to mulige VM-segmenteringstilstande:
- Legacy-tilstand:
- Foretrukken tilstand:
Segmenteringstilstanden indstilles af indstillingen "ddr_vm_segmentation_mode".
Følgende skærmbillede forklarer de to mulige værdier (0 eller 8), og konfigurationen angiver, om Avamar-serveren er en ny installation sammenlignet med en opgraderet server. 
Bemærk: Hvis Avamar-hardware blev opgraderet ved hjælp af "rod-til-rod-migrering", eller Avamar blev opgraderet fra version 7.3, ville den mcserver.xml have den ældre indstilling. Denne funktionsmåde forventes for denne ældre brugscase. Hvis du har begge sikkerhedskopieringstyper for den samme klient, øges Data Domain-kapaciteten.
På en ny Avamar/IDPA-server skal sikkerhedskopier bruge standardtilstanden "ydeevne", også kendt som FSS.
På Avamar-serveren er tilstanden indstillet til 8/FSS i MCS mcserver.xml-indstillingsfilen:
<entry key="ddr_vm_segmentation_mode" value="8" />
Sikkerhedskopieringsloggen indeholder dog følgende advarselsmeddelelse, der angiver VSS-tilstand (0), fordi CBT-basissikkerhedskopien er af VSS-typen:
Avtar Advarsel <41436>: Den, der ringer op, anmodede FSS om CBT-sikkerhedskopiering, men basisfilen blev ikke genereret ved hjælp af FSS (segmenttype er 0). Standardværdien nul, hvilket betyder brug variabel segmentstørrelse (VSS)
ELLER hvis dette er den første CBT-sikkerhedskopiering, vil sikkerhedskopieringsloggen indeholde "0" i stedet for den forventede "8":
<agent_directives flag type="string" value="0" name="ddr-vm-segmentation-mode" /><
/agent_directives>
< >
Problem med MC REST API: Avamar-udgave #327257 esc 39381: AUI - MOD VM-sikkerhedskopier og datasæt, der er oprettet i AUI, har ikke den korrekte indstilling for ddr-vm-segmenteringstilstand.
Dette problem har to udløsere, begge relateret til brugen af Avamar Web UI/AUI eller MC REST API:
- Årsag #1: Når en backup startes i AUI's Asset Management-menu, indeholder jobbet ikke det skjulte flag:
ddr-vm-segmentation-mode=default. - Årsag #2: Når der oprettes et nyt VMware-datasæt ved hjælp af AUI, indeholder det nye datasæt ikke det skjulte flag:
ddr-vm-segmentation-mode=default. - Fraværet af det skjulte flag medfører, at begge sikkerhedskopieringstyper vender tilbage til den ældre kapacitetstilstand i stedet for den forventede ydeevnetilstand.
Bemærk: Den ældre Avamar Java-brugergrænseflade (Avamar MC GUI) påvirkes ikke af nogen af problemerne.
Resolution
Avamar 19.7+ indeholder en integreret løsning til 327257. Med denne opdatering vil alle manuelle sikkerhedskopieringsjob eller handlinger til oprettelse af datasæt i AUI automatisk indeholde et skjult flag. På grund af potentielle kapacitetsproblemer er der ikke planlagt en rettelse til tidligere Avamar-udgivelser. Kontakt Dell Technologies for at få flere oplysninger.
1. For at finde ud af, om en sikkerhedskopiering bruger tilstanden Kapacitet eller ydeevne, skal du udføre følgende kommandoer på Avamar-serveren:
Trin 1. Hent CID (klient-id) for den VM-klient, du vil kontrollere ved hjælp af Goav-kommandoen: Eksempel: Erstat "win2016-demo-vm" med din VM's navn i denne kommando:
./goav vm show --fields id,name --name win2016-demo-vmEksempel på output:
admin@ave199:~/>: ./goav vm show --fields id,name --name windows-simple-mbr +------------------------------------------+--------------------+---------------+ | id | name | tags | +------------------------------------------+--------------------+---------------+ | a5d2a240a7d01ea0de9813b3f8da9aa48d3e1075 | win2016-demo-vm | No Tags Found | +------------------------------------------+--------------------+---------------+ admin@ave199:~/>:Trin 2. Kør ddrmaint list-backup ved hjælp af klientens "id":
ddrmaint list-backups --client=<Id from step1> --days=2 | grep has
Eksempel på output:
admin@ave199:~/>: ddrmaint list-backups --client=a5d2a240a7d01ea0de9813b3f8da9aa48d3e1075 --days=2 | grep has
a5d2a240a7d01ea0de9813b3f8da9aa48d3e1075 has 1 backup (1 Cap, 0 Perf) vsize 11.00 GB in 12 files on datadomain.example.com
Alternativt, hvis du vil kontrollere hver klient på Avamar, skal du bruge
--client=* Flag.
ddrmaint list-backups --client=* --days=2 | grep has
Bemærk: Outputtet kan være omfattende på store systemer med mange klienter:
Eksempel på output
admin@ave199:~/>: ddrmaint list-backups --client=* --days=2 | grep has
02cc32a60dfa26131bf5905439e7aaa24e06c0ec has 1(*) backup (0 Cap, 0 Perf) vsize 0 bytes in 0 files on datadomain.example.com
9242c902649e0c470b1a98bd46ad778e6a8e5528 has 21(*) backups (0 Cap, 0 Perf) vsize 0 bytes in 0 files on datadomain.example.com
7f5011b4bd4e0c6a78b8cd1bc11d1241c015892d has 86(*) backups (6 Cap, 2 Perf) vsize 336.0 GB in 104 files on datadomain.example.com
f8960360fbb970a86ee87a37c18a1470b955c698 has 10(*) backups (0 Cap, 2 Perf) vsize 84.00 GB in 24 files on datadomain.example.com
f4efd8722938a87b5ec661059f6c01510c633207 has 13(*) backups (0 Cap, 2 Perf) vsize 84.00 GB in 30 files on datadomain.example.com
63f17bea8e24dafd20392f94c0978af01c53651e has 11(*) backups (1 Cap, 4 Perf) vsize 100.0 GB in 45 files on datadomain.example.com
9bce10133632e34b591245d81793f0b86d1bab35 has 1(*) backup (0 Cap, 0 Perf) vsize 0 bytes in 0 files on datadomain.example.com
a8a9c0b20ebf62eaf9304d4b039733ddc8d1e3cd has 1 backup (1 Cap, 0 Perf) vsize 1.034 MB in 9 files on datadomain.example.com
2. Ændring af segmenteringstilstanden er en proces i to trin.
ADVARSEL: Hvis du har begge sikkerhedskopieringstyper for den samme klient, kan det påvirke Data Domain-kapacitetspladsen og potentielt fordoble kapacitetsforbruget pr. klient.
Trin 1: Nulstil CBT på Avamar- og VMware-laget for at gennemtvinge en CBT L0-sikkerhedskopi ved hjælp af Goav-supportværktøjet:
./goav vm cbt reset --name<vm client name>
Eksempel på output
Kør følgende goav-kommando for at nulstille cbt for vm:
admin@ave199~/>:
===========================================================
GoAv : 1.69
Date : 27 Jan 2024 15:14 EST
===========================================================
NOTE: This is not an official tool
===========================================================
✔ Yes
Processing : vcsa-cloud.burlington.lab [====================================================================] 100%
Vm | Vcenter | Reset | Error
------------------+---------------------------+-----------+--------
win2016-demo-vm | vcsa-cloud.example.lab | Completed |
Bemærk: VM'en må ikke have snapshots. Ellers springes det over.
Trin 2: Start en ny sikkerhedskopiering af VM win2016-demo-vm for at starte en ny CBT L0-kæde ved hjælp af den nye segmenteringstilstand:
- I Legacy java-brugergrænsefladen skal du starte en ny manuel sikkerhedskopiering fra menuen "Backup Restore and Manage".
- I AUI skal du starte en sikkerhedskopiering af en politik ved hjælp af det integrerede VMware-billeddatasæt eller redigere et ikke-integreret datasæt ved at tilføje følgende avancerede flag for VMware-afbildnings-plug-ins til Windows og Linux:
ddr-vm-segmentation-mode=defaultELLER
ddr-vm-segmentation-mode=8